首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

golangs的*ecr.ECR和*ecs.ECS最常见的类型是什么?

golangs的ecr.ECR和ecs.ECS是亚马逊AWS云计算平台中的服务,因此无法提及亚马逊AWS以外的品牌商。下面是对这两个服务的解释:

  1. ecr.ECR(Elastic Container Registry):ECR是一种托管的Docker容器镜像注册表服务,用于存储、管理和部署Docker容器镜像。它提供了安全、可靠的存储和分发机制,使开发人员能够轻松地存储和共享容器镜像。ECR支持与Amazon Elastic Container Service(ECS)和Kubernetes等容器编排服务的集成,方便在云上部署和管理容器化应用。

常见的ECR类型包括:

  • 公共仓库(Public Repository):用于存储公开的容器镜像,供其他用户访问和使用。
  • 私有仓库(Private Repository):用于存储私有的容器镜像,只有授权的用户才能访问和使用。

ECR的优势:

  • 安全可靠:ECR提供了访问控制和权限管理机制,确保容器镜像的安全性和可靠性。
  • 高性能:ECR使用Amazon S3作为后端存储,具备高可用性和高扩展性,能够满足大规模容器镜像的存储和分发需求。
  • 与AWS生态系统集成:ECR与其他AWS服务(如ECS、EKS、CodePipeline等)紧密集成,方便在云上构建、部署和管理容器化应用。

推荐的腾讯云相关产品: 腾讯云容器镜像服务(Tencent Cloud Container Registry,TCR)是腾讯云提供的类似于ECR的容器镜像注册表服务。您可以通过以下链接了解更多信息: 腾讯云容器镜像服务

  1. ecs.ECS(Elastic Container Service):ECS是一种高度可扩展的容器云计算服务,用于在云上运行和管理容器化应用。它支持Docker容器和Kubernetes等容器编排引擎,提供了弹性、安全和高性能的容器运行环境。

常见的ECS类型包括:

  • 实例(Instance):ECS实例是一台虚拟机,用于运行容器任务。
  • 任务(Task):ECS任务是一组相关的容器实例,可以共享资源和网络。
  • 服务(Service):ECS服务是一组运行在ECS实例上的任务,可以自动进行扩缩容和负载均衡。

ECS的优势:

  • 弹性扩展:ECS支持根据负载自动扩缩容,根据需求动态调整容器实例数量,确保应用的高可用性和性能。
  • 简化管理:ECS提供了集中式的容器管理控制台,方便用户创建、部署和管理容器化应用。
  • 与AWS生态系统集成:ECS与其他AWS服务(如ECR、EKS、CloudWatch等)紧密集成,提供全面的容器解决方案。

推荐的腾讯云相关产品: 腾讯云容器服务(Tencent Cloud Container Service,TKE)是腾讯云提供的类似于ECS的容器云计算服务。您可以通过以下链接了解更多信息: 腾讯云容器服务

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

api网关架构是什么?常见的网关类型有哪些?

为许多的系统提供了一个统一的入口,方便监控所有的流量数据以及用户信息。 api网关架构是什么? 网关作为互联网公司的客户端以及服务端的中间媒介,充当的作用是不可忽视的。...可以将很多通用的信息放置前端,减少了许多重复性的开发工作,让公司的内部外部系统可以更和谐的交互运作和访问。常用的api组件功能有黑名单拦截限流日志路由转发等等。...每个组件的功能都很专一,满足不同访问入口的需求。 常见的网关类型有哪些? 前面了解了api网关架构是什么,那么常见的网关类型都有什么呢?...市面上的网关框架是多种多样的,迎合了不同企业不同应用不同数据的需要,比如最常用的有以下几种。...以上就是api网关架构是什么的相关内容,关于api的专业知识是无穷无尽的,每个企业以及每个应用所需要的网关结构也是有所不同的,因此需要结合公司平台本身的需要,来选择api网关的架构和实施。

1.4K70

Tina Linux中常见库的类型和作用

ubox下的工具,用于UCI配置文件数据类型的验证 libcom_err.so 基础系统 提供一种通用的错误处理机制来管理常见形式的错误码,而避免常用机制中存在的问题 libdbus-1.so 基础系统...它在处理evdev设备时将常见任务移到库中,并为调用者提供库接口,从而避免了错误的ioctl等。...ubox下的工具,用于UCI配置文件数据类型的验证 libcom_err.so 基础系统 提供一种通用的错误处理机制来管理常见形式的错误码,而避免常用机制中存在的问题 libdbus-1.so 基础系统...它在处理evdev设备时将常见任务移到库中,并为调用者提供库接口,从而避免了错误的ioctl等。...ubox下的工具,用于UCI配置文件数据类型的验证 libcom_err.so 基础系统 提供一种通用的错误处理机制来管理常见形式的错误码,而避免常用机制中存在的问题 libdbus-1.so 基础系统

40010
  • .NET的基元类型包括哪些?Unmanaged和Blittable类型又是什么?

    除了明确界定基元类型外,本篇文章还会简单介绍额外两种关于类型的概念——Unmanaged类型和Blittable类型。...外加布尔类型和字符类型, 计2个。所以我们熟悉的String(string)和Decimal(decimal)并不是基元类型。...从该方法的实现和CorElementType的枚举成员也可以看出,枚举值2-13,外加CorElementType.I(IntPtr)和CorElementType.U(UIntPtr)这14个类型属于基元类型的范畴...如下的类型属于Blittable类型范畴: 除Boolean(bool)和Char(char)之外的12种基元类型,因为布尔值True在不同的平台可能会表示成1或者-1,对应的字节数可能是1、2或者4,...字符涉及不同的编码(Unicode和ANSI),所以这两种类型并非Blittable类型; Blittable基元类型的一维数组; 采用Sequential和Explicitly布局的且只包含Blittable

    31520

    程序员和黑客最明显的区别是什么?

    从事编程工作已经十几年了,程序员的工作在方向上和黑客属于相反的方向,但在达成目标的过程有着本质的区别,程序员做的事情更多是一种工作,绝大部分程序员写代码就是为了养家糊口,黑客的工作更多是兴趣支撑着,这是本质的区别...,黑客更多玩的是逆向相对来讲工作会更加枯燥一些,没有程序员的工作整体系统化,在有些层面其实程序员和黑客是相通的,因为很多企业的网络安全部门就是直接面对黑客,有些甚至是黑客直接诏安来的,所以有些程序员本身就是黑客出身...黑客和程序员的最大区别? 开发的动机不同。...黑客从事的相当于程序员职业中的安全领域,程序员的范围相对更加宽泛,所以不能简单的认为所有的黑客都能从事程序员的工作,术业有专攻,虽然都可以从事写代码的工作,但不存在直接意义上的即插即用,但从常规意义上讲...程序员和黑客最大的区别在于编程情怀,黑客真正意义工作就是信仰。但是现实中很多人把黑客理解成为了骇客,黑客本身不造成实质性的破坏,而且不是以赚取金钱为最大的目的。

    1.6K20

    redis常见的数据类型及其底层结构和应用场景

    redis知识归纳 redis有如下几种数据类型 类型常量 对象 REDIS_STRING 字符串对象 REDIS_LIST 列表对象 REDIS_HASH 哈希对象 REDIS_SET 集合对象...REDIS_ZSET 有序集合对象 对于redis保存的键值来说,键总是一个字符串对象,值可以是其他类型 每种类型其实不仅限于一种数据结构,例如哈希集合有压缩列表的实现,也有哈希表的实现,这个取决于编码类型...encoding 不同的编码类型对应不同的数据结构 编码类型 底层数据结构 REDIS_ENCODING_INT long类型的整数 REDIS_ENCODING_EMBSTR embstr编码的简单动态字符串...REDIS_ENCODING_LINKEDLIST 双端链表 REDIS_ENCODING_ZIPLIST 压缩列表 REDIS_ENCODING_INTSET 整数集合 REDIS_ENCODING_SKIPLIST 跳表和字典...使用字典实现的集合 REDIS_ZSET REDIS_ENCODING_ZIPLIST 使用压缩列表实现的有序集合 REDIS_ZSET REDIS_ENCODING_SKIPLIST 使用跳表和字典实现的有序集合

    21410

    网络协议安全,Java语言如何应对常见的安全威胁和攻击类型?

    通过分析常见的安全威胁和攻击类型,设计和实施安全协议,保护网络通信的机密性、完整性和可用性等主题,为读者提供一些有益的思路和方法。...摘要  本文主要从网络协议的安全性入手,分析常见的安全威胁和攻击类型,并介绍如何通过设计和实施安全协议来保护网络通信的机密性、完整性和可用性。...本文将以Java开发语言为例,深入探讨网络协议的安全性问题,分析常见的安全威胁和攻击类型,介绍如何通过设计和实施安全协议来保护网络通信的机密性、完整性和可用性,为读者提供有益的参考和借鉴。...小结  网络协议的安全性直接关系到网络通信的安全,对于Java开发者来说,深入了解网络协议的安全性问题,掌握常见的安全威胁和攻击类型,掌握SSL/TLS协议和常用的加密算法的实现方式,以及使用Java提供的安全相关...总结  本文从网络协议的安全性入手,分析了常见的安全威胁和攻击类型,并介绍了如何通过设计和实施安全协议来保护网络通信的机密性、完整性和可用性。

    63332

    常见的关系型数据库和非关系型数据及其区别是什么_mysql数据库数据类型

    一、关系型数据库 关系型数据库最典型的数据结构是表,由二维表及其之间的联系所组成的一个数据组织 优点: 1、易于维护:都是使用表结构,格式一致; 2、使用方便:SQL语言通用,可用于复杂查询; 3、复杂操作...缺点: 1、读写性能比较差,尤其是海量数据的高效率读写; 2、固定的表结构,灵活度稍欠; 3、高并发读写需求,传统关系型数据库来说,硬盘I/O是一个很大的瓶颈。...优点: 1、格式灵活:存储数据的格式可以是key,value形式、文档形式、图片形式等等,文档形式、图片形式等等,使用灵活,应用场景广泛,而关系型数据库则只支持基础类型。...缺点: 1、不提供sql支持,学习和使用成本较高; 2、无事务处理; 3、数据结构相对复杂,复杂查询方面稍欠。...非关系型数据库的分类和比较: 1、文档型 2、key-value型 3、列式数据库 4、图形数据库 版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。

    1.5K40

    请列举一些常见的NoSQL数据库类型和其特点。

    请列举一些常见的NoSQL数据库类型和其特点。 常见的NoSQL数据库类型包括键值存储数据库、文档数据库、列族数据库和图形数据库。...下面将分别介绍这些NoSQL数据库类型及其特点,并通过具体的案例和代码示例进行说明。 1. 键值存储数据库 键值存储数据库是最简单、最基础的NoSQL数据库类型,它将数据存储为键值对的形式。...每个键对应一个唯一的值,可以通过键来获取对应的值。键值存储数据库通常具有以下特点: 简单灵活:键值存储数据库没有固定的数据模型,可以存储任意类型的数据,适用于各种场景。...CREATE (a)-[:FRIEND]->(b) // 查询关系 MATCH (a:Person)-[:FRIEND]->(b:Person) RETURN a.name, b.name 综上所述,常见的...NoSQL数据库类型包括键值存储数据库、文档数据库、列族数据库和图形数据库。

    8710

    Python中常见的__init__.py是什么意思?详解Python import的方式和原理

    工程模块化是指将具有一定共性的功能封装成一个模块,并对外暴露应用接口,方便其他工程直接调用而无需关注底层实现的思想,工程模块化可以避免工程中各种功能函数相互交杂、定义混乱不堪的情形,有助于提高系统可维护性...在C/C++中,工程模块化的基础是函数头文件.h,其是专门存放函数声明的文件,这些函数声明的具体实现则分离到函数源文件.cpp或.c中,若干个头文件和源文件组成一个模块。...模糊导入的句式为:from pkg import * *为通配符,即导入包中的所有模块。...,在pkg_2的父级目录app下可访问到pkg_1,具体实现上依赖于sys和os包 import sys, os sys.path.append(os.path.realpath('..'))...综上所述,包的导入需要考虑两个因素: ①从哪里导入,即运行路径和环境变量的配置问题; ②如何导入,即使用何种import句式。

    1.3K40

    Redis的数据类型和使用场景 常见面试题记忆

    Redis支持的数据类型: String字符串: 格式:set key value string类型是二进制安全的,string可以包含任何数据,比如jpg图片或序列化对象。...string类型是redis最基本的数据类型,一个键最大能存储512MB。...Redis hash是一个string类型的映射表,hash特别适合用于存储对象。...zset成员是唯一的,但分数score可以重复。 什么是Redis持久化?Redis有哪几种持久化方式?优缺点是什么? 持久化就是把内存的数据写到磁盘中去,防止服务宕机,内存数据丢失。...rdb 和 aof 的两个方式比较: aof文件比rdb更新频率高,优先使用aof还原数据。 aof比rdb更安全也更大 rdb性能比aof好 如果两个都配了优先加载AOF ?

    47110

    【高并发】面试官:说说缓存最关心的问题?有哪些类型?回收策略和算法?

    作者个人研发的在高并发场景下,提供的简单、稳定、可扩展的延迟消息队列框架,具有精准的定时任务和延迟队列处理功能。...写在前面 往往开始做一个项目时,不会过多的考虑性能问题,以快速迭代功能为主。后续随着业务的快速发展,系统运行的性能越来越慢,此时,就需要对系统进行相应的优化,而效果最显著的就是给系统加上缓存。...这是一个非常重要的监控指标,如果做缓存,则应通过监控这个指标来看缓存是否工作良好。 缓存类型 缓存类型总体上来看,可以分为:堆缓存、堆外缓存、磁盘缓存和分布式缓存。 ?...缓存回收策略 缓存的回收策略总体上来说包含:基于空间的回收策略、基于容量(空间)的回收策略、基于时间的回收策略和基于对象引用的回收策略。 ?...回收算法 使用基于空间和基于容量的缓存会使用一定的策略移除旧数据,通常包含:FIFO算法、LRU算法和LFU算法。 ?

    39510

    【小家Java】深入理解Java枚举类型(enum)及7种常见的用法(含EnumMap和EnumSet)

    int枚举模式,这样的定义方式并没有什么错,但它存在许多不足: 如在类型安全和使用方便性上并没有多少好处 如果存在定义int值相同的变量,混淆的几率还是很大的,编译器也不会提出任何警告 操作上,比如我要拿到所有的枚举值...我们发现它和普通的class文件一样,还是会生成一个同名的.class文件。...而且该类继承自java.lang.Enum类(它是一个抽象类,所有的enum类型的类都是它的子类,提供很多方法和定义) 这里提醒大家一点,Enum类内部会有一个构造函数,该构造函数只能有编译器调用,我们是无法手动操作的...,我们没有理由再去使用HashMap,毕竟EnumMap要求其Key必须为Enum类型,因而使用Color枚举实例作为key是最恰当不过了,也避免了获取name的步骤。...由于直接存储和操作都是bit,因此EnumSet空间和时间性能都十分可观,足以媲美传统上基于 int 的“位标志”的运算,重要的是我们可像操作set集合一般来操作位运算,这样使用代码更简单易懂同时又具备类型安全的优势

    6.6K42

    盘点MySQL数据库的数据类型、库和表常见操作、索引、视图、函数等知识点

    上一篇文章,我们讲到了它的安装,今天我们就来具体聊聊它的这篇文章分为11个部分,分别包括MySQL数据库的数据类型、库和表常见操作、索引、视图、函数、游标、触发器、存储过程、事务、备份与还原、用户账号、...作为SQL标准的扩展,MySQL也支持整数类型TINYINT、MEDIUMINT和BIGINT。下面的表显示了需要的每个整数类型的存储和范围。...的值 依赖于M和D的值 小数值 2.日期和时间类型 表示时间值的日期和时间类型为DATETIME、DATE、TIMESTAMP、TIME和YEAR。...极大文本数据 CHAR和VARCHAR类型类似,但它们保存和检索的方式不同。...、库和表常见操作、索引、视图、函数、游标、触发器、存储过程、事务、备份与还原、用户账号、其它等知识点,希望对大家的学习有帮助。

    1.7K30

    一文让你弄清楚计算机网络的类型有哪些?优势和劣势是什么?

    计算机网络的类型 计算机网络主要有五种类型 个人局域网 (PAN) 局域网 (LAN) 校园区域网 (CAN) 城域网 (MAN) 广域网 (WAN) 计算机网络的类型 下面对此进行解释。...1.个人局域网(PAN) PAN是最基本的计算机网络类型。该网络仅限于单个人,即计算机设备之间的通信仅集中在个人的工作空间内。PAN 提供从人到设备 1 到 100 米的网络范围,提供通信。...WAN也可以定义为一组相互通信范围在50公里以上的局域网。   这里我们使用租用线路和拨号技术。它的传输速度非常低,维护成本非常高。 WAN 最常见的例子是互联网。...好简单 简单的 缓和 难的 非常困难 成本 非常低 低的 缓和 高的 很高 其他类型的计算机网络 无线局域网 (WLAN) 存储区域网络 (SAN) 系统区域网络 (SAN) 无源光局域网 (POLAN...WLAN 最常见的例子是 Wi-Fi。 无线局域网 (WLAN) 有多种计算机网络可供使用;下面提供了更多信息。 2.

    1.5K10

    闻道Go语言,6月龄必知必会

    宏观预览 1.1 常见结构对比 某些不一定完全对标,实现方式、侧重点略点差异。...eg: new(int), new(Cat) • make :只用于slice、map、 channel 引用类型的初始化。 C#基础类型使用字面量, 引用类型使用new关键字。 2....C# 显式使用Class struct等结构来封装数据和行为。 抽象 + 继承 go语言没有抽象函数、抽象类的说法,有接口抽象 和父子类继承关系。...引用可看做是指针的抽象,也基于code safe的理由,不能在引用上做算术运算和低级别的取巧。 从这个意义上看,C#的引用等价于go的指针, 都是类型安全的指针。...推荐附加阅读 • https://grantjam.es/concurrency-comparing-golangs-channels-to-c-sharps-asyncawait/ • https:/

    47930
    领券